Disposal

Fig. 54: Do not dispose of in household waste
It is not permitted to dispose of devices marked with
this symbol with the household waste. They must be
taken to a collection and recycling point for electrical
and electronic devices. Information and advice
regarding the disposal of old devices can be obtained
from your local administration, the local waste dis-
posal service provider or the retailer from which you
purchased this product. Correct disposal of old
devices will protect the environment and your health.
Batteries can contain heavy metals and must be
treated as toxic waste. Dispose of all batteries at a
municipal collection point or have them disposed of
by a specialist company.

Declaration of Conformity

Declaration of Conformity
Fig. 56: CE marking
Product: sonoroSTEREO 2
Model: SO-320
Manufacturer: sonoro audio GmbH, Nordkanalallee
94, 41464 Neuss, Germany
We hereby declare that the sonoroSTEREO 2 meets
the essential requirements of the EMC Directive
2014/30/EU, the Low Voltage Directive 2014/35/EU,
the Radio Equipment Directive 2014/53/EU, the Eco-
design Directive 2009/125/EC and the Directive on the
restriction of the use of certain hazardous substances
in electrical and electronic equipment 2011/65/EU,
including changes valid at the time of the declaration,
due to its design, engineering and build.

Warranty

When submitting warranty claims, the following is
valid — without restricting — your legal rights:
 Warranty claims can only be asserted within a
period of max. 2 years (1 year in North America
and Australia), calculated from the date of pur-
chase.
 sonoro audio GmbH shall, at its own discretion,
repair or replace the device free of charge any
defects caused by material or manufacturing
defects within the warranty period.
 In case of a complaint, please contact our cus-
tomer service department. You can find contact
details in this manual (
on page 83) or at www.sonoro.de.
 No new warranty period begins following repair or
replacement of the device. The warranty period of
2 years (1 year in North America and Australia)
from date of purchase remains applicable.
 Excluded from the warranty are batteries, damage
caused by improper use, normal wear and tear, as
well as defects which only minimally affect the
value or usability of the device. The warranty also
expires for any modifications not made by our
authorised service centre.
